Pediocactus (Greek: πεδίον (pedion) means "plain", "flat", "field") is a genus of cacti. Yucca baccata (datil yucca or banana yucca) is a common species of yucca native to the deserts of the southwestern United States and northwestern Mexico, from southeastern California north to Utah, east to western Texas and south to Sonora and Chihuahua.
